Description

A kind of ophthalmological instruments disinfect box
Technical field
The present invention relates to ophthalmic medical instrument technical field more particularly to a kind of ophthalmological instruments disinfect boxes.
Background technique
Ophthalmological instruments generally require to sterilize after use, and ophthalmological instruments case is being put into after carrying out adequate disinfection in case of under Secondary use.However ophthalmological instruments be placed in ophthalmological instruments case after until next time in use, can also infect some germs, cause to cure Infection is treated, endangers the physical and mental health of patient, or even will cause the infection of medical staff.

Specific embodiment
The specific embodiment of ophthalmological instruments disinfect box of the present invention is described further with reference to the accompanying drawing:
As shown in Figure 1, ophthalmological instruments disinfect box of the present invention includes the first framework 1, second in first framework 1 Framework 2, the first chlorination equipment 3 in the second framework 2, the second disinfection positioned at 3 lower section of the first chlorination equipment Device 4, agitating device 5 and cover board arrangement 6 above second chlorination equipment 4.
As shown in Figure 1, first framework 1 is in hollow cuboid, the cross section of first framework 1 is in concave shape, First framework 1 is equipped with baffle 11, be set on the baffle 11 the first cushion 12, be located at first cushion The second cushion 13 and the idler wheel 14 below the second cushion 13 of 12 lower sections.There are two the baffle 11 is set and difference position In the left and right sides, the baffle 11 is in cuboid, and the baffle 11 is placed vertically, the lower end of the baffle 11 and first frame The upper surface of body 1 is fixedly connected.First cushion 12 sets there are two and is separately positioned on the inner surface of two baffles, described First cushion 12 is in cuboid, and first cushion 12 is placed vertically, the side of first cushion 12 and the gear The side of plate 11 is fixedly connected, and first cushion 12 is made of flexible material, thus can be with when striking on baffle 11 Play the role of buffering.Second cushion 13 sets there are two and is located at the left and right sides, and second cushion 13 is in Cuboid, second cushion 13 are in cuboid, and second cushion 13 is placed vertically, the side of second cushion 13 Face is fixedly connected with the inner surface of first framework 1, and second cushion 13 is made of flexible material, thus when hitting It can play the role of buffering on to the inner surface of the first framework 1.The idler wheel 14 is equipped with several and level is arranged successively, institute Idler wheel 14 is stated in cylindrical body, the idler wheel 14 is horizontal positioned, and the idler wheel 14 is connected to motor, allow the idler wheel 14 from Turn.
As shown in Figure 1, the second framework 2 is in hollow cuboid, the second framework 2 is placed vertically, described second Framework 2 is equipped with the internally positioned block 21 that gathers materials, the first inclined plate 22 for being located above and is set to the to gather materials on block 21 One cross bar 23.The block 21 that gathers materials sets there are two and is located at the left and right sides, and the cross section of the block 21 that gathers materials is triangular in shape, The side of the block 21 that gathers materials is fixedly connected with the inner surface of the second framework 2, and the upper surface of the block 21 that gathers materials is inclined The lower surface of shape, the block 21 that gathers materials is horizontal.First inclined plate 22 is oblique, the lower end of first inclined plate 22 with The upper surface of the second framework 2 is fixedly connected, and facilitates and ophthalmic medical instrument is put into second framework 2.Described first is horizontal Bar 23 is horizontal, and the end of the first crossbar 23 is fixedly connected with the block 21 that gathers materials, the following table of the first crossbar 23 Face and the lower surface of the block 21 that gathers materials are in same plane.The idler wheel 14 acts against the lower surface of the second framework 2 On, when so that the idler wheel 14 rotating, the second framework 2 can be moved left and right.
As shown in Figure 1, first chlorination equipment 3 includes corner block 31, the glass plate positioned at 31 lower section of corner block 32 and it is set to the ultraviolet radiator 33 of 31 lower surface of corner block.The corner block 31 sets there are two and is located at the left and right sides, The cross section of the corner block 31 is triangular in shape, and the inner surface of the side of the corner block 31 and the second framework 2 is fixed to be connected It connects, the upper surface of the corner block 31 is oblique, and the lower surface of the corner block 31 is horizontal.The glass plate 32 is equipped with Two and it is located at the left and right sides, the glass plate 32 is placed vertically, the upper end of the glass plate 32 and the corner block 31 Lower surface be fixedly connected, the lower end of the glass plate 32 is fixedly connected with the upper surface for gathering materials block 21.The ultraviolet light Lamp 33 sets there are two and is located at the left and right sides, and the ultraviolet radiator 33 is set on the lower surface of the corner block 31, institute Ultraviolet radiator 33 is stated to connect to power supply so that the ultraviolet radiator 33 issue ultraviolet light, ultraviolet light pass through glass plate 32 so as to To carry out disinfection to ophthalmological instruments.
As shown in Figure 1, second chlorination equipment 4 includes heating rod 41, the heat dissipation frame above the heating rod 41 42, the first support bar 43 at left and right sides of the heat dissipation frame 42 and the second crossbar being set in the first support bar 43 44.The heating rod 41 is located in the second framework 2 and is located at the lower section of the block 21 that gathers materials, the heating rod 41 and power supply Connection, so as to be heated, the second framework 2 is made of heat-barrier material.The heat dissipation frame 42 is in hollow rectangular The cross section of body, the heat dissipation frame 42 is in inverted concave shape, and the lower surface of the heat dissipation frame 42 is interior with the second framework 2 Surface is fixedly connected, and the heating rod 41 is contained in the heat dissipation frame 42, and the heat dissipation frame 42 is made of Heat Conduction Material.Institute State first support bar 43 set there are two and be located at the left and right sides, the first support bar 43 be in cuboid, described first Strut 43 is placed vertically, and the lower end of the first support bar 43 is fixedly connected with the inner surface of the second framework 2, and described first The upper end of support rod 43 is fixedly connected with the lower surface for gathering materials block 21.The second crossbar 44 sets there are two and is located at The left and right sides, the second crossbar 44 are in cuboid, the side of one end of the second crossbar 44 and the first support bar 43 It is fixedly connected, the other end of the second crossbar 44 is fixedly connected with the inner surface of the second framework 2.
As shown in Figure 1, the agitating device 5 includes agitating shaft 51, the stirring rod 52 being set on the agitating shaft 51, position Motor 53 above the agitating shaft 51, positioned at 53 right side of motor first support 54 and be set to the first support The first brace 55 on 54.The first support 54 is in concave shape, one end of the first support 54 and the second framework 2 Right surface is fixedly connected, and the other end of the first support 54 is horizontal and is fixedly connected with the right surface of the motor 53. First brace 55 is oblique, and the both ends of first brace 55 are fixedly connected with the first support 54.The stirring Axis 51 is in cylindrical body, and the agitating shaft 52 is placed vertically, and the upper end of the agitating shaft 51 is connect with the motor 53, so that described Motor 53 drives the agitating shaft 51 to rotate, and the upper surface slide of the lower end of the agitating shaft 52 and the first crossbar 23 connects It connects.The stirring rod 52 is equipped with several, and the stirring rod 52 is horizontal positioned, and the stirring rod 52 is horizontal positioned, the stirring One end of bar 52 is fixedly connected with the side of the agitating shaft 52, so as to be stirred to ophthalmological instruments, so as to right It is adequately sterilized, and disinfection efficiency is improved.
As shown in Figure 1, the cover board arrangement 6 includes cover board 61, the first connecting rod 62 above the cover board 61, position Third cross bar 63 above the first connecting rod 62, is located at the second connecting rod 64 above the third cross bar 63 The holding rod 65 and the spring 66 above the cover board 61 of second connecting rod, 64 top.The cover board 61 is in level Shape, the agitating shaft 51 through the cover board 61 upper and lower surface and be slidably connected with it, allow about 61 cover board Mobile, the cover board 61 can cover in the second framework 2.The first connecting rod 62 sets there are two and is located at left and right Two sides, the lower end of the first connecting rod 62 are fixedly connected with the upper surface of the cover board 61, the first connecting rod positioned at right side 62 run through the upper and lower surface of the first support 54 and are slidably connected with it, the upper end of the first connecting rod 62 and the third The lower surface of cross bar 63 is fixedly connected.The third cross bar 63 is in cuboid, and the third cross bar 63 is horizontal positioned.Described second Connecting rod 64 is in cuboid, and second connecting rod 64 is placed vertically, and the lower end of second connecting rod 64 and the third are horizontal The upper surface of bar 63 is fixedly connected, and the upper end of second connecting rod 64 is fixedly connected with the lower surface of the holding rod 65.Institute Holding rod 65 is stated in cuboid, the holding rod 65 is horizontal positioned.The spring 66 sets there are two and is located at the left and right sides, The spring 66 is in a vertical shape, and the upper end of the spring 66 is fixedly connected with the lower surface of the motor 53, the spring 66 Lower end is fixedly connected with the upper surface of the cover board 61, and the spring 66 covers the cover board 61 in the second framework 2.
As shown in Figure 1, the ophthalmological instruments disinfect box of the present invention is in use, hold holding rod 65, and move up first, So that the second connecting rod 64, third cross bar 63, first connecting rod 62 move up, so that cover board 61 moves up, so that Cover board 61 no longer covers second framework 2, then the medical instrument for sterilizing storage will be needed to be put on the first inclined plate 22, then slided It falls in second framework 2, holding rod 65 of then loosing one's grip, so that cover board 61 covers in the second framework 2.Then start ultraviolet light Lamp 33 and heating rod 41, so that ultraviolet light passes through glass plate 32 and carries out disinfection to object, while heating rod 41 is begun to warm up, so that Temperature in second framework 2 rises, and then can carry out disinfection to ophthalmological instruments.Start motor 53 simultaneously, so that agitating shaft 51 Start to rotate so that stirring rod 52 starts to rotate so that the ophthalmological instruments in second framework 2 be distributed it is uniform.And it can To start idler wheel 14, so that 14 rotation of idler wheel, and then second framework 2 can be driven to move left and right, so that in second framework 2 Ophthalmological instruments rocked so that the ophthalmological instruments in second framework 2 are evenly distributed so that Disinfection Effect is more preferable, effect Rate is more preferable, and when second framework 2 is struck on baffle 11, can due to the setting of the first cushion 12 and the second cushion 13 To play preferable buffer function, prevent from breaking the first framework 1 or baffle 11.So far, ophthalmological instruments disinfect box of the present invention Use process is described.
